Are supplements necessary?
It is well understood that soils have become depleted of essential minerals and that people do not obtain anywhere near sufficient quantities of essential nutrients from the food currently being consumed. The nutrient quality of food has been eroded through modem farming techniques, processing, transportation, as well as the preoccupation of food producers to make the food look good on the shelf rather than concerned about the quality of the food.

These factors, combined with poor food choices and imbalanced diets, contribute to an inadequate intake of vital nutrients. Nutritional supplementation is essential in the modern world. There are, however, significant differences in the quality and efficiency of different nutrient supplements.
